Job Summary

Applies advanced technical skills and knowledge to program and operate multi-purpose numerically controlled machines to perform defined combinations of machining operations.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Performs tasks that are moderate to complex requiring experience and judgment to complete.



Reviews setup sheets and specifications to determine setup procedure, machining sequence, and dimensions of finished work piece. Attaches fixture to machine bed and positions and secures work piece in fixture according to setup instructions.



Assembles cutting tools in tool holders and positions tool holders in machine spindles as specified or inserts cutting tools in specified machine magazines.



Enters commands to retrieve pre-programmed machine instructions from database and machine control console.



Operates controls and enters commands to index cutting tool to specified set point and start machine. Observes and listens to machine operation to detect malfunctions such as worn or damaged cutting tools.



Changes cutting tools and location of work piece during machining process as specified in setup instructions. Measures work piece for conformance to specifications.



Adjusts machine feed and speed, changes cutters to machine parts according to specifications when automatic programming is faulty or machine malfunctions.



Sets up and operates the machine to produce parts. Observes operation of machine on trial run to prove taped or programmed instructions.
